Question : If house tax is paid before the due date, one gets a reduction of 12% on the amount of the bill. By paying the tax before the due date, a person got a reduction of INR 2,100. The amount (in INR) of house tax paid was:
Option 1: Rs. 21,000
Option 2: Rs. 15,400
Option 3: Rs. 25,000
Option 4: Rs. 17,500
Correct Answer: Rs. 15,400
Solution : Total tax amount = $\frac{100}{\text{reduction percentage}} \times$ reduction amount. = $\frac{100}{12}\times 2100$ = Rs. 17500 Tax Amount paid = total tax amount – reduced amount = 17500 – 2100 = Rs. 15,400 Hence, the correct answer is Rs. 15,400.
